The postcode SE18 2NF is located in Greenwich, in the county of Outer London.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. SE18 2NF is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

SE18 2NF is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.2 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of SE18 2NF as Multicultural metropolitans > Rented family living > Commuters with young families.

The closest road name to SE18 2NF is Ravine Grove which is centered 44 m away.

The nearest bus stop is The Slade Ravine Grove and is 103 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 1.83 km away at Woolwich Arsenal DLR Station The closest railway station is Plumstead Rail Station, 1.12 km away.

The closest primary school to SE18 2NF (for ages 11 and under) is Rockliffe Manor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on December 4, 2019.

The local pub for residents of SE18 2NF is Plumstead Common Working Mens Club and is 106 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on August 13, 2020. The nearest takeaway food is available from Charcoal Grill and is 105 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on October 9,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 98.1 Mbps and an average upload speed of 14.3 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.5 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for SE18 2NF is covered by the Metropolitan Police police force association and Greenwich Teaching is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
